Developed by Fann Software, PIFile is a standard personal-information manager that can effectively protect all your private pieces of information. The full package of the software includes two versions of the application: one that will be installed directly on the Pocket PC and another one on a Desktop PC. Users will be able to synchronize the data between PIFile and PIFile Desktop by using Active Sync. Employing desktop Windows Explorer, they will have to locate a directory under \My Documents that is named "<Device Name> My Documents" or "Documents on <Device Name>." The PIFile data file is located in this directory.

Basically, PIFile will be able to store any personal information that requires password protection, such as: credit-card numbers, pins, logins, driver-license numbers, software keys, insurance-policy numbers, and bank-account numbers. The protection that the application offers is encrypted with the TripleDES encryption algorithm featuring a user-defined password. The latter can be defined by employing an alphanumeric password with a length of up to 16 characters.

All the information that is stored in the application is very well organized by categories. After you will enter some of the pieces of information that need to be safely stored, you will be able to see a tree view of categories. You can order the category content by field and you will be able to customize the field name. PIFile also features an integrated password generator and support for VGA, square screen and landscape mode.

Fully compatible with any touchscreen device running Windows Mobile 2003, 2003 SE, 5.0, Windows Mobile 6 (Classic or Professional), 6.1 (Classic or Professional), or 6.5 (Classic or Professional), PIFile only requires 650KB of storage space on your Pocket PC. The Desktop PIFile requires Windows XP with SP2, or Windows Vista, Microsoft .NET Framework 2.0, Internet Explorer 6.0 or later, Microsoft ActiveSync 3.7 or later, 10.5 MB of disk space, and a Super VGA (800x600) 16-bit color resolution or better.
